1. 准备好需要上传的文件 确保你已经有了要上传的文件,并知道其路径。例如,文件路径为"path/to/your/file.txt"。 2. 确定目标接口的URL、请求方法和所需参数 假设目标接口的URL为"http://example.com/upload",请求方法为POST,并且除了文件外,还需要一些其他参数(如token和filename)。 3. 构造一个包含文件和...
在Web开发中,接口通常指的是Web API(Application Programming Interface),它是一种通过HTTP协议进行通信的接口。我们可以通过调用API来实现一些特定的功能,比如上传文件、获取数据等。 二、Python调用接口上传文件的两种方式 Python调用接口上传文件主要有两种方式:multipart/form-data和base64编码。 1. multipart/form-data...
步骤3:读取文件内容 接着,需要读取文件的内容,并将其作为请求的参数。下面是一个示例代码: file_content=files['file'].read()# 读取文件的内容data['file']=file_content# 将文件内容设置为请求的参数 1. 2. 步骤4:发送请求 然后,需要使用Python的requests库发送POST请求。下面是一个示例代码: response=reque...
要调用接口上传文件,你可以使用Python的requests库来发送HTTP请求。下面是一个示例代码,演示如何使用requests库上传文件: import requests url = 'http://example.com/upload' # 接口的URL file_path = '/path/to/file' # 要上传的文件路径 with open(file_path, 'rb') as file: files = {'file': file}...
在Python 中调用接口上传文件的方法可以使用 requests 库实现。下面是一个示例代码,演示了如何使用 requests 库上传文件: import requests # 创建一个字典,包含需要上传的文件 files = {'file': open('path_to_file', 'rb')} # 发起 POST 请求,将文件上传到指定的接口地址 response = requests.post('http:/...
在python中关于发送http请求,我们通常都会使用requets模块,那么接下来我们就使用requests模块来上传文件。 requests模块发送post请求直接调用post方法就可以了,那么关于文件上传这里传参的时候要特别注意, requests传参类型: requests模块传参有四种方式:params、data,、json和files。接下来给大家详细讲解一下requests模块中这...
接口是不同软件或系统之间进行通信的桥梁,我们可以通过调用接口来实现数据的传输和共享。在很多情况下,我们需要将文件以及相关参数传递给接口,以便进行进一步的处理。 在Python中,我们可以使用多种方式来调用接口并上传文件。其中最常用的方式是使用第三方库,如Requests库。Requests库提供了一组简洁而强大的API,可以方便...
2.path 指的不是路径,是路径+文件名
登录 ⋅ 注册 原博文 python-requests(四):调用上传文件的接口的解决方案 2020-07-01 10:31 − ... 简--- 2 8997 相关推荐 < 1 > 2004 - 2025 博客园·园荐 意见反馈
在现代开发中,上传大文件是一个常见的需求。本指南将帮助你理解如何使用Python调用接口上传大文件。本文将介绍整个流程,并提供每一步的实现代码。 流程概览 以下是上传大文件的基本步骤: 详细步骤及代码实现 1. 准备大文件 首先,你需要有一个可以上传的大文件。你可以用任何方式准备这个文件,只需确保它存在于你的计...